History | As of 2019-2020, Alternative Energy Resources Technology Program is active with 30 student quota. This program has started accepting students as of the 2019-Fall Semester. The program is currently inactive. In the academic staff of this program, 1 Profesor, 1 Associate Profesor, 3 Assistant Profesors and 3 Lecturers. See. is on duty. | Qualification Awarded | Students who successfully complete this program are given an associate degree diploma from the Department of Electricity and Energy, Alternative Energy Resources Technology Program. Our graduates receive the title of "technician". | Level of Qualification (Short Cycle , First Cycle , Second Cycle, Third Cycle) | Short Cycle | Specific Admission Requirements | After graduating from high school or its equivalent, the candidates must have received sufficient points from the central exam held by ÖSYM. | Specific Arrangements For Recognition Of Prior Learning (Formal, Non-Formal and Informal) | The process of recognition of prior learning in Turkish higher education institutions is still in its infancy. Therefore, the recognition of prior learning has not been fully initiated in all programs of Bayburt University. For this reason, only foreign language exemption exams are held at our University in order to be recognized in previous education. | Qualification Requirements and Regulations | Successfully completing the 120 ECTS courses available in the program and obtaining a diploma grade of at least 2.00 out of 4.00. He must also have completed a 30-day industry-based internship. | Profile of The Programme | Alternative Energy Resources Technology Program graduates follow a training program in order to train technicians in this field, either in public or private institutions or in their own workplaces. The program is equipped with elective courses that they can take from other programs along with vocational courses. Our students reinforce the theoretical knowledge they have learned in the lessons with the applications. | Occupational Profiles of Graduates With Examples | Graduates in the energy sector as designers or practitioners in the fields of energy generation, transmission, distribution and use.

1 | Recognizes systems such as electricity, electronics, electro-mechanics, hydraulics, pneumatics, sensors and transducers, etc. | 2 | To Have sufficient knowledge about mathematics, science and the application of these fields to basic engineering science. | 3 | To be able to have knowledge about design, production and operation of energy systems. | 4 | To be able to apply the knowledge gained in business courses and to learn the working conditions of business life. | 5 | Recognizes electricity and alternative energy sources and knows renewable energies. For this reason, they have the ability to produce electrical energy with alternative energy sources and the knowledge to establish and repair electrical circuits. | 6 | To recognize the characteristics of conductor, insulator and semiconductor materials. | 7 | To have the qualification of a technician with a sense of professional responsibility. | 8 | Being able to follow the innovations and improve oneself by understanding the importance of the basic science of Electricity and Energy, which is important for the development of science and technology. | 9 | Gain the ability of preparing a project related to a research area by using an appropriate method / technique and preparing a presentation depending on the related project. | 10 | Ability to share their studies and ideas in various communication environments such as laboratory studies using self-study skills. | 11 | To gain the ability to acquire the theoretical and experimental knowledge required by the Electricity Program acquired in the field of profession, by using the cause-effect relationship. | 12 | To be able to use a foreign language at the level of A2 of a general European Language Portfolio. | 13 | Gains the knowledge and skills acquired through information technologies, oral / written communication facilities and professional studies and contributes to education and promotion programs in the related field. | 14 | Ability to work in disciplinary and interdisciplinary groups. | 15 | To understand basic electrical concepts, to show circuit solutions related to electrical circuits and to design necessary circuits using microcontroller technology. | 16 | Gain ability in electricity and energy systems, project management, energy sector applications, occupational safety, human and environmental safety issues. | 17 | Gain ability to prepare programs with at least one of the advanced program languages such as MATLAB. | 18 | Determine projects and plans based on 3D design programs such as AutoCAD. | 19 | Gains the ability to know the properties of the elements used for electrical energy transmission and distribution, installation and maintenance. | 20 | To gain the ability to know the fundamentals of physics rules and units in order to transform between different energy sources. | 21 | To be able to perform high-level electrical and energy applications such as direct and alternating current circuit analysis and connections, designing special electrical installations, installing special electric motors. |
